Real Rate of Return
The annual percentage return realized on an investment, adjusted for changes in the price level due to inflation or other external effects.
Investment Income
Income generated from financial assets or investments, such as dividends, interest, or rental income.
Involuntary Intergenerational Transfer
The unintended redistribution of wealth across generations, often due to policies or economic conditions, without the explicit consent of those affected.
Tax-sheltered Investment
A financial arrangement designed to reduce or delay taxes on investments, allowing the investor to benefit from compound growth without immediate taxation.
